Introduction

The Cummins 4014562 Camshaft Cover is a component designed for heavy-duty truck engines. It serves to encase and protect the camshaft and other internal engine components. This part is integral to maintaining the operational integrity and efficiency of the engine by providing a sealed environment for these critical parts.

Purpose and Function

The primary role of the camshaft cover is to protect the camshaft and associated components from external contaminants and damage. It creates a sealed chamber that retains lubrication and reduces the exposure of internal parts to dirt and debris. This protection contributes to the engine’s overall efficiency and performance by ensuring that the camshaft operates smoothly and without undue wear 1.

Role of Part 4014562 Camshaft Cover in Engine Systems

The camshaft cover, identified by part number 4014562, is an integral component in the assembly and operation of engine systems, specifically interacting with the cylinder block and cylinder block cover.

When installed, the camshaft cover seals the top of the cylinder block, providing a secure enclosure for the camshaft, valve train components, and any associated lubrication systems. This seal is essential for maintaining the integrity of the engine’s lubrication system, ensuring that oil does not leak out and contaminate other engine components or the environment.

Additionally, the camshaft cover plays a role in managing the engine’s emissions by containing any crankcase ventilation system components that may be housed within. It also contributes to the structural rigidity of the engine, supporting the cylinder block cover and helping to maintain alignment and stability of the internal components during operation.

The interaction between the camshaft cover and the cylinder block cover is particularly noteworthy. The cylinder block cover, often a separate component or integrated into the cylinder block itself, works in conjunction with the camshaft cover to provide a complete seal around the top of the engine. This dual-layer sealing system is designed to withstand the pressures and temperatures generated during engine operation, ensuring reliable performance and durability.
